Introduction to Grease Pump Systems

A grease pump system is a type of lubrication system that uses a pump to deliver grease to bearings, joints, and other moving parts. The pump can be either manual or powered, and the grease is typically delivered through a system of hoses and fittings. Grease pump systems are often used in industrial and commercial applications where there is a need to regularly lubricate machinery.

There are several benefits to using a grease pump system over other methods of lubrication, such as manual greasing or oiling. Perhaps the most significant benefit is that grease pump systems can help to extend the life of machinery by ensuring that bearings and other moving parts are properly lubricated on a regular basis. Additionally, grease pump systems can help to improve productivity by reducing downtime due to machinery failures. And finally, because they provide a more consistent level of lubrication, grease pump systems can help to improve the quality of products or services produced by machinery.

Components of a Grease Pump System

A grease pump system typically contains three key components: a grease pump, an air compressor, and a grease reservoir.

The grease pump is the heart of the system, responsible for moving grease from the reservoir to the lubrication points. Air compressors are used to power the grease pump and provide the pressure needed to move the grease through the system. Grease reservoirs can be either bulk or drum-type, and hold a supply of grease that can be fed into the system as needed.

How to Choose the Right Grease Pump System for Your Needs

There are a few things to consider when choosing a grease pump system for your needs. The first thing to think about is what type of system you need. There are two main types of grease pump systems: central and decentralized. Centralized systems are more expensive, but they offer some advantages over decentralized systems. Decentralized systems are less expensive and easier to install, but they may not be able to handle as much grease as a centralized system.

The next thing to consider is how much grease you need to pump. This will help you determine the size of pump you need. If you only need to pump a small amount of grease, then a smaller pump will suffice. However, if you need to pump large amounts of grease, then you will need a larger pump.

You need to think about the environment in which the grease pump system will be used. If the system will be used in a harsh environment, then it needs to be able to withstand that environment. For example, if the system will be used in an offshore oil rig, then it needs to be able to withstand salt water and high winds.

Maintenance and Troubleshooting Tips for Your Grease Pump System

If you want to keep your grease pump system running smoothly, there are a few maintenance and troubleshooting tips you should keep in mind. First, make sure to regularly check the pump and motor for any signs of wear or damage. If you notice any problems, be sure to fix them right away.

It’s also important to keep an eye on the grease level in the system. If it gets too low, the pump could overheat and break down. To avoid this, make sure to check the level often and top it off as needed.
